Told you it was an easy one. Teacher, take a look at Bruce Whittiers 1458 on the main page. The rings you see running around the pumpkin (across the ribs) are called dill rings. They can sometimes lead to splitting or cracking if severe enough. The ring is showing up so early on my 1367.5 it can only mean bad news later.
